The Business Tangible Personal Property Form for Virginia in Salt Lake is designed to facilitate the transfer and sale of personal property associated with a business. This form captures essential information including the sale date, the consideration amount, and the identification of the seller and purchaser. Key features include provisions for the acceptance of property in 'as is' condition, ensuring no warranties are implied, and guarantees from the seller regarding the ownership and freedom from claims on the property. Filling out the form requires users to complete details such as the total sale price and provide necessary signatures. It is particularly useful for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ants involved in transactions related to business liquidations or sales. These users can rely on the form to streamline documentation, provide legal protection, and serve as a formal agreement between involved parties. Properly utilizing this form aids in maintaining clear records and mitigates potential disputes post-sale.

The aggregate of all tangible personal property owned by any person, firm, association, unincorporated company, or corporation which is leased by such owner to any agency or political subdivision of the federal, state or local governments shall be subject to local taxation. Code 1950, § 58-831.1; 1960, c. 239; 1975, c.

Tax Rate. The tax rate for all personal property (other than machinery and tools) is $3.40 per $100 of value. The tax rate for machinery and tools is $0.80 per $100 of value. Only specific businesses qualify for the machinery and tools rate.

Tangible Personal Property includes all furniture, fixtures, tools, machinery, equipment, signs, leasehold improvements, leased equipment, supplies and any other equipment that may be used as part of the ordinary course of business or included inside a rental property.

Tangible personal property can be subject to ad valorem taxes, meaning the amount of tax payable depends on each item's fair market value. In most states, a business that owned tangible property on January 1 must file a tax return form with the property appraisal office no later than April 1 in the same year.
